Ayahuasca in the Czech Republic: Extended Version
- Miroslav Horák, Nahanga Verter
Ayahuasca is a preparation used in “traditional Amazonian medicine”. This book focuses on its utilization in the Czech Republic and the possibilities of using it for therapeutic purposes in local conditions. The book contains a classification of rituals and the characteristics of their organizers and participants. An on-line questionnaire survey was conducted among ayahuasca users from November 1, 2015, to December 31, 2016. The research sample consists of 46 respondents (23 women and 23 men) that once took part in some rituals. Similarly, semi-structured interviews with an average length of 50 minutes recorded with informants. Grounded theory method was applied to analyse the interviews conducted. The results confirm that rituals are adapted according to the needs of the users. The respondents use ayahuasca not only because of healing, but also for spiritual and religious reasons, curiosity/experiment and personality development. In local conditions, the therapeutic potential of ayahuasca lies primarily in the treatment of lifestyle diseases.
